Output 598f726702326e62890699ba31b177fe634d97f139535c61ac03fe7bbec389e0:1

value
639332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37ab64ca901dbb4d3b7c3bd48c67d34a20208e10 OP_EQUAL
address
36mNQjnq3VpP65X24TwKZTP6geiNerWkAk
transaction
598f726702326e62890699ba31b177fe634d97f139535c61ac03fe7bbec389e0
spent
true